Recent High Court PIP Judgement Affecting those with Psychological Distress

 

High Court.

 

RF v Secretary of State for Work and Pensions: http://www.bailii.org/ew/cases/EWHC/Admin/2017/3375.html

 

The High Court Judge:

 

- quashed the new regulations because they discriminate against those with disabilities in breach of Human Rights Act 1998 obligations.

 

- declared that the Secretary of State did not have lawful power to make the regulations (i.e. they were ‘ultra vires’) and should have consulted before making them.

 

Yes the Government is going to appeal this Judgement at the Court of Appeal so we will have to wait and see the outcome of that Appeal.
